Comprehending the Spanish Pharmacy System (Farmacia)
Before diving into specific medications, it helps to understand how drug stores run in Spain. Easily recognizable by a radiant green cross (cruz verde), Spanish pharmacies are staffed by highly trained pharmacists who can use reputable medical suggestions for minor conditions.

Common Over-the-Counter (OTC) Painkillers in Spain
For mild to moderate pain-- such as tension headaches, moderate fevers, or small muscle strains-- a number of standard analgesics are easily available without a prescription.
1. Paracetamol (Acetaminophen)
Paracetamol is widely used in Spain for dealing with moderate pain and lowering fever. It is usually gentler on the stomach than NSAIDs (Non-Steroidal Anti-Inflammatory Drugs).
2. Ibuprofen
Ibuprofen is a potent anti-inflammatory and pain reducer, suitable for toothaches, menstrual cramps, joint pain, and swelling.
3. Aspirin (Ácido Acetilsalicílico)
Aspirin stays a staple for adult headaches and fevers, though its usage has actually decreased somewhat in favor of paracetamol and ibuprofen due to stand inflammation threats and contraindications in more youthful populations.
Prescription-Strength and Moderate Painkillers
When OTC medications fail, clients need to consult a doctor to access more powerful solutions.
1. Metamizole (Nolotil)
Nolotil (Metamizole) is one of the most widely recommended and talked about pain relievers in Spain. It is a powerful non-opioid analgesic and antipyretic exceptionally reliable for intense postoperative pain, colic, and severe musculoskeletal pain.
2. Combination Analgesics
Often medical professionals recommend mixes of paracetamol with moderate opioids (like codeine) or muscle relaxants for acute pain in the back or serious injuries.
